For the second year running Signbox have been awarded top honour at the annual Sign & Digital UK Awards, presented at a gala dinner held on 28 March 2012 at the National Motorcycle Museum, Birmingham. Hosted by the highly entertaining Seann Walsh, the awards recognised the best creative talent in the sign industry.

Up against the great and good of the UK’s sign industry, Signbox held on to the top Sign Company of the Year Award which they won in 2011.

But the accolades for Signbox didn’t end there: Signbox entered three of the eleven awards available and won them all including -Individual Sign Project of the Year (for companies with 10 Plus Employees) and Wide Format Print Project of the Year.

The three awards won by Signbox were:

Individual Sign Project of the Year 10+ Employees

Signbox provided signage at global investment solutions firm BlackRock, in line with its re-brand which bridges the two approaches to investing, the ‘intuitive’ and ‘scientific’.  By using natural materials including black granite, cherry wood and glass to represent the ‘intuitive’ and technological signage to represent ‘the scientific’, the result was a visually impressive and elegant project.
Impressed by the exceptional quality of work throughout the project, the judges were blown away by Signbox’s unique and contemporary signage.

Wide Format Print Project of the Year

Signbox used a great creative concept when producing signage and environmental graphics at Expedia head offices. Using a range of materials and technology, including white ink, it used a fun approach to wayfinding and produced beautiful and arresting designs.
Described as ‘simply a perfect blend of materials, creativity, expression and precision’, Signbox is this year’s winner for their consistently excellent work throughout the complex project.

Sign Company of the Year Award (sponsored by Trade Signs)

Signbox battled the economic downturn by investing in their in-house printing facilities to enable them to successfully diversify into new markets leading to a tremendously successful 2011 with strong retained profits and a 10% increase in employees. Evoking quality in everything the company produces and with design and innovation at the pulse of the organisation, Signbox was a worthy winner in this category for the second year running. Rewarded for their outstanding work throughout 2011, the judges placed the company as the industry benchmark for quality, creativity and service, and judges’ comments included “versatility and elegance are its trademarks” and “This is simply what a modern sign company should aspire to become.”
